Biden lauds democratic unity despite no-shows at summit
By ELLIOT SPAGAT and CHRIS MEGERIAN
Associated Press
LOS ANGELES (AP) — President Joe Biden says democracy is an “essential ingredient” for the Western Hemisphere’s future, an implicit rebuttal to leaders from around the world who boycotted the Summit of the Americas because authoritarians were not invited. He also drew sharp contrasts around one of the issues central to the summit, immigration, saying “safe and orderly migration is good for all of our economies” but “unlawful” forms are unacceptable. “We will enforce our borders through innovative, coordinated action with our regional partners,” Biden said Wednesday at the opening ceremony of events that run through Friday in Los Angeles.
